Raniżów experiences four distinct seasons with an average annual temperature of 46°F (8°C). Winters average 27°F in January while summers reach 64°F in July. The area gets 292 sunny days per year. Annual precipitation totals 24.1 inches. The area receives 3.5 inches of snow annually.

Raniżów has a seasonal temperature swing of 38°F / from 27°F in January to 64°F in July. Total annual precipitation is 24.1 inches, with July being the wettest month (3.5") and February the driest (1.0").
